Hi all, we are looking to retire to Spain our state pension won’t kick infor another 5 years and are trying to workout if £1500 Sterling would be enough to live on. Any advice comments please cheers

Hi Trev,

To me Your initial budget of £1500  doesn't seem enough .

There are many variables ,not least taxes, healthcare cover,and community expenses etc.

Additional expenses not including food and socialising expenses, would be property insurance , vehicle expenses or public transport costs, Electricity and water Bill's, Monthly TV and/ or Internet charges, property repairs and household renewal of furniture,  and Kitchen Appliances etc when required . In effect, all the outgoings you would normally be paying back in the UK and maybe more.

I would say you would need to start a budget at two, three times and probably even much more of your £1500 estimate.
